What To Expect When You Call an Emergency Locksmith
New Title

Sometimes, you may find yourself locked out of your house or car, and this can ruin anyone’s day no matter how good it started. Should either of these problems arise, it’s best to call an emergency locksmith as soon as possible.
This kind of expert can handle any lock-related issues, whether you may need to unlock your front door or have your locks replaced after a home invasion. What’s great about them is the fact that they can provide these services even in the middle of the night. Here are some of the things you may expect when you call an emergency locksmith:
Finding a Locksmith Company
Before the need to avail the emergency services of a locksmith company arises, it’s best to do some early research online. This is so that you wouldn’t rush and scramble to find one at the last minute.
Check to see which company is closest to your area so that they can assist you as soon as possible. Keep in mind that you should be aware of locksmith scams online. Look at their credentials and reviews to be sure that you’re dealing with a reputable company.
Talking to the Dispatcher
Once you’ve decided on which locksmith company to work with, talk to their dispatcher to submit a service request. They’ll be asking for important information such as your location and what type of service you need. It could be for residential, automotive, or commercial locksmithing.
The dispatcher will coordinate with an available service technician who can get to you. All you have to do then is wait until they have come to your location. The locksmith may have to call you to let you know their estimated time of arrival.
Assessing and Fixing Your Lock Problem
Once the assigned locksmith arrives at your location, they will assess and evaluate your problem right away. They may also give you an estimate of how much the service will cost you. Once the price has been settled, they’ll have you sign an agreement and the breakdown of the cost.
Only then will the locksmith work on your problem. Depending on the complexity of your lock and the type of issue you’re dealing with, the procedure may take quite some time. The final step in the process is giving you the invoice for the services done. Some companies may ask for immediate payment while others may allow flexible payment methods.
